About The Position

The Sr. Remarketing Strategy and Performance Manager leads strategic and operational improvements across Remarketing by leveraging data analysis, reporting, and actionable insights. This role supports informed decision-making through executive-level presentations, cross-functional collaboration, and performance reporting tied to key business and financial metrics. This role also oversees critical vendor relationships, supports pricing strategy, and monitors market trends to help maintain pricing integrity and overall operational effectiveness.

Responsibilities

  • Lead strategic and operational improvement initiatives across Remarketing, including HCA EPMO projects and small- to medium-sized business initiatives. Manage planning, prioritization, scheduling, status reporting, and implementation to support business objectives and operational effectiveness. Assess current and future-state processes, develop business proposals and recommendations, coordinate user acceptance testing, and partner with business users to support training, change adoption, and post-deployment stabilization.
  • Analyze key Remarketing business, operational, and financial metrics to identify trends, risks, opportunities, and performance improvement areas. Develop and deliver clear, actionable reporting, dashboards, and ad hoc analyses for Remarketing leadership and business partners. Support strategic decision-making by translating data into insights and recommendations, validating reports against internal and external data sources, monitoring system performance, and developing presentations and reporting materials for senior leadership. Monitor market trends and pricing-related performance indicators to support pricing decisions and protect pricing integrity. Assist with updating and approving Knowledge Hub Articles & Policies and Procedures.
  • Manage relationships and performance for key remarketing vendors, including inspection, auction, and transportation partners, by establishing and evaluating service, operational, and financial performance metrics. Ensure vendor contracts align with business needs, support vendor selection and onboarding, validate invoice payments, and drive accountability for service quality and operational results. Serve as the primary liaison between Remarketing vendors and HCA VMO teams to support effective collaboration, contract management, and continuous improvement in vendor performance.
  • Own and oversee System Change Request (SCR) management processes to ensure business issues are effectively prioritized, designed, tested, and resolved. Partner with IT and cross-functional stakeholders to track and schedule SCRs, serve as the business sponsor during requirements and design reviews, and support QA/UAT to confirm readiness and approval. Oversee implementation and post-launch validation to ensure system enhancements improve operational efficiency, business controls, and user experience across Remarketing.
  • Oversee designated compliance reviews and ad hoc compliance-related requests to ensure timely completion, accurate documentation, and effective issue tracking. Manage routine compliance activities, including SCRA and SOC reviews, and support additional governance activities such as audits, KSOX, and Compliance team requests. Communicate status, risks, and outcomes clearly to senior leadership and relevant stakeholders to support effective governance and operational accountability.
